http://www.sanctuaryrecords.com/news/hurricaneparty.htm

John Kalodner, legendary A&R producer responsible for nurturing the talents of AC/DC, Bon Jovi and Aerosmith, spotted the talent of this extraordinary quintet HURRICANE PARTY and has made them a major priority signing to Sanctuary Records. The band?s forthcoming EP, GET THIS, will be released in June and was produced by Laurie Mansworth and mixed by Kevin Shirley (Black Crowes, Iron Maiden).

You have to admit you?ve been wondering too ? where?s the new rock n? roll? It has been some time since something really amazing has come out of the UK Rock scene but that wait is now over with the debut of Hurricane Party, a band that was formed in 2003 for the sole purpose of regenerating the once great British rock music. They are fast becoming one of the most talked about bands in the current resurgence of Classic Rock and are at the helm of the new wave of British rock acts re-interpreting the key musical influences of the past 30 years, drawing from Zeppelin, AC/DC and Aerosmith, among others.

What sets Hurricane Party apart from the pack is their storming live set, which makes an instant connection with the new generation of kids who love Rock music. The band are winning over fans throughout the UK with their kick ass shows, ever since they won the support slot on Status Quo?s Sold Out UK tour. Hurricane Party have gone from strength-to-strength, consistently selling out their own gigs as well, and picking up more support gigs for the likes of chart toppers Nickelback and Skid Row. The rave reviews from hard-to-please critics and audiences show that Hurricane Party is here for the long haul.

From glam-metal.com that website with the Dizzy Reed interview:
Artist: Hurricane Party
Title: Get This
Band line-up: Jonny Rocker-r/guitar, Chris Rivers-drums, Rob Randell-Bass, Richie Hevanz-vocals, Robin Hirshfield-l/guitar
Stand out tracks: ?Crown of Thorns? ?Big Rock Show?
Sounds like: Junkyard, Four Horseman, Buckcherry
Summary: This is a five song EP released on Sanctuary Records. Hurricane Party is a young band from England that plays classic 80?s era rock. Stylistically, there?s nothing real original here, but these Brits have some interesting riffs and can definitely write a good party song. Robin Hirshfield is a talented guitarist, plays some mean, tasty and nasty leads. At times he sounds a bit like Angus Young. When the novelty of The Darkness wears off, Hurricane Party is the band to turn to.They will be releasing a full length CD in early 2005.
Rating out of 10: 7

Hope you are all well, I know things have been a bit quiet lately, but we have had a few major setbacks to deal with.

Unfortunately for us, the Hurricane's in the USA present a major problem as regards our name. We think it would be very insensitive to release a record using the band name Hurricane Party given that people have recently lost their lives.

Having considered this matter carefully, we have decided to continue under the name ROADSTAR as we feel that this is a name that is very much associated with the band. I really hope you will understand our reasons for this decision.

We will be completely redesigning the website over the next few weeks, so if you have any ideas please put them forward. Also I am working on a London gig for the band. It has been too long since we last played London and we are really looking forward to seeing you all. The album is now finished and mixed and sounds fantastic, although we have no set release date as yet. I will keep you posted.
